**Q: What happens if the Tollgrove tax-rate lookup cache goes stale?** Don't panic — lookups fall back to the live rates service, just slower. The cache refreshes every six hours via the Pemberley cron job, and a stale entry past 24 hours triggers an alert to the platform channel. New folks sometimes force a refresh manually, which is fine, but note it in the runbook log. To run the manual refresh script, you'll need to unseal the credentials bundle with the recovery passphrase below.

unlock words, bafof-kawef: soreth-nordor-belwyn-gorvan-julael-belys

Capacity note for the Gildmoor Theatre seat-map renderer. Under peak on-sale load we expect roughly 40x normal traffic, and the renderer caches rasterized tiles per auditorium layout. From a security standpoint, note that cache keys include the pricing tier, so a forged tier parameter could inflate cache cardinality; we bound this with a strict allowlist and hard eviction caps. Concurrency, tile size, and eviction thresholds are set by the constants below.

tuning constants:
RATE_LIMITS = {
    "zorael": 10,
    "oliix": 1,
    "holix": 2,
    "quenix": 10,
}

Audit item 7 — Nightly reindex (Searchlark cluster). Confirm the reindex job completed before 04:00 local, document counts match the Pellbrook source of record, and no shard failed twice consecutively. Support must not rerun the job manually without approval. Accountability for this check rests with the person named below.

account owner for tahaf-tafof: Ralath Zordor

// Dark-mode support in the Lumenfall admin dashboard.
// Plugin authors: do not hardcode colors. Resolve tokens through the
// ThemeBridge client below; it returns the active palette and listens
// for scheme changes so your panels flip without a reload.
// Contrast ratios are enforced server-side — submissions that bypass
// tokens fail review. Initialize the client once per plugin, at mount,
// never per render. The client authenticates against the internal
// ThemeBridge service. Use the key that follows.

API key for hagug-kajof: vxb4-HrJ9